After closing at the end of the 1995 Fall season for "a 21-month, US$88.5 million renovation, San Francisco's War Memorial Opera House reopened on 5 September 1997 with a gala concert celebrating this occasion, as well the 75th anniversary of the San Francisco Opera. On 9 January 2007, SFO announced its third music director would be the Italian conductor Nicola Luisotti, beginning with the 2009/10 season, for an initial contract of 5 years. In the years to come, SFO would cover a broad range of Italian operas, many being presented only once or twice, over seasons lasting no more than two months, and sometimes only during September. [1] The first performance occurred in the Stanford Cardinal's football stadium on June 3rd, 1922, with a star-studded group of singers, including Giovanni Martinelli in Pagliacci, followed by Carmen and Faust. Following Adler's retirement announcement in June 1979, Terence A. McEwen (19291998) was Adler's hand-picked successor. He heard Leontyne Price on the radio, and offered her a role in Dialogues of the Carmelites in 1957, thus providing her with her first performance on a major operatic stage. The first official performance given by San Francisco Opera was La bohme, with Queena Mario and Giovanni Martinelli, on September 26, 1923, in the city's Civic Auditorium.
